Two casualties were the first grade sides of Mittagong Lions and Bowral Blacks who both had games rescheduled despite playing 60km apart.
Ironically for Bowral their fixture against Avondale was a make-up match for their Round 1 game which was also cancelled due to inclement weather.
They will be hoping for third time lucky with their fixture to now take place on 17 July at Avondale Rugby Club.
The Lions meanwhile will take on South West Goanas on 13 June at Mittagong Sports Field as will their second and third grade sides. Group 6 Junior sides will also play their Round 4 games on that weekend.
Southern Highlands Storm also had all junior and senior fixtures cancelled with the Group 7 Regan Cup side to play their postponed fixture against Albion Park Outlaws at the conclusion of the home and away season. All junior sides in Group 7 will play a make-up round on that weekend of 28-29 August.
